Job Openings
Senior Data Scientist
About the job Senior Data Scientist
Job Title: Senior Data Scientist
Job Type: Contract – Remote
Location: South Africa
Department: Data & Analytics
Reports To: [Head of Data Science / Director of Analytics / CTO]
About the Role
We are seeking a highly motivated and analytical Data Scientist to join our customers growing team. In this role, you will leverage data to drive strategic decision-making, build predictive models, and uncover actionable insights that support business goals. You will work closely with cross-functional teams including engineering, product, and marketing to solve complex problems using data.
Key Responsibilities
- Collect, clean, and analyse large datasets from various sources.
- Develop and deploy machine learning models and statistical algorithms.
- Communicate findings through data visualizations, dashboards, and reports.
- Collaborate with stakeholders to identify opportunities for leveraging data.
- Design and implement A/B tests and other experiments.
- Monitor model performance and retrain as necessary.
- Stay current with the latest data science trends, tools, and best practices.
Required Qualifications
- Bachelors or Masters degree in Computer Science, Statistics, Mathematics, or a related field.
- 2+ years of experience in a data science or analytics role.
- Proficiency in Python or R, and SQL.
- Experience with machine learning frameworks (e.g., scikit-learn, TensorFlow, PyTorch).
- Strong knowledge of statistics and data modelling techniques.
- Excellent communication and data storytelling skills.
Preferred Qualifications
- Experience with cloud platforms (AWS, GCP, or Azure).
- Familiarity with big data tools (Spark, Hadoop).
- Knowledge of data visualization tools (Tableau, Power BI, or similar).
What We Offer
- Flexible work hours and remote work options.
- Opportunities for professional growth and development.
- A collaborative and inclusive team culture.